How to find an object or a string in an Array using Java
Problem Description
How to find an object or a string in an Array?
Solution
Following example uses Contains method to search a String in the Array.
import java.util.ArrayList; public class Main { public static void main(String[] args) { ArrayList objArray = new ArrayList(); ArrayList objArray2 = new ArrayList(); objArray2.add(0,"common1"); objArray2.add(1,"common2"); objArray2.add(2,"notcommon"); objArray2.add(3,"notcommon1"); objArray.add(0,"common1"); objArray.add(1,"common2"); System.out.println("Array elements of array1"+objArray); System.out.println("Array elements of array2"+objArray2); System.out.println("Array 1 contains String common2?? " +objArray.contains("common1")); System.out.println("Array 2 contains Array1?? " +objArray2.contains(objArray) ); } }
Result
The above code sample will produce the following result.
Array elements of array1[common1, common2] Array elements of array2[common1, common2, notcommon, notcommon1] Array 1 contains String common2?? true Array 2 contains Array1?? false
